## Activities

**Objects:** THE OBJECTS OF THE CIO ARE TO ADVANCE THE ART OF DRAMA FOR THE PUBLIC BENEFIT, INCLUDING BY PRODUCING AND PROMOTING PERFORMANCE EVENTS OF AN EXCEPTIONAL QUALITY FOR THE PUBLIC THROUGHOUT THE UNITED KINGDOM AND ABROAD, AND TO ADVANCE THEATRE EDUCATION FOR THE PUBLIC BENEFIT WITH A FOCUS ON DEVELOPING THE CREATIVE SKILLS OF PARTICIPANTS, INCLUDING BY PROVIDING WORKSHOPS AND DIGITAL RESOURCES IN PARTICULAR BUT NOT EXCLUSIVELY FOR: • SCHOOL AGE STUDENTS FROM KEY STAGES 1-4; • TEACHERS OF THOSE STUDENTS; AND • EMERGING ARTISTS.FOR THE PURPOSE OF THIS CONSTITUTION, THE TERM ‘EMERGING ARTISTS’ MEANS PERSONS OF ANY CREATIVE DISCIPLINE IN THE THEATRE INDUSTRY WHO FALL INTO ONE OR MORE OF THE FOLLOWING CATEGORIES: • DESIRES SUPPORT TO GAIN THEATRE-MAKING SKILLS • HAS FEWER THAN FIVE PROFESSIONAL CREDITS • DOES NOT RECEIVE A SALARY FOR MAKING THEATRE

**Activities:** SCRUM creates excellent, accessible performances for the public benefit throughout the UK, with a particular focus on postcodes under-funded for the arts. Along with live performances, we deliver workshops and digital resources to students, teachers, and emerging makers, in order to nurture a new generation of audiences and makers.
